Transaction 42a77177cac94bd3ede06e07f3169b57736a78c59e473d0865fac012dd0ee8df
1 Input
1 Output
-
42a77177cac94bd3ede06e07f3169b57736a78c59e473d0865fac012dd0ee8df:0
- value
- 11899340
- script pubkey
- OP_0 OP_PUSHBYTES_20 81d630b2d3af12b08f444fb9e754c5d353744f75
- address
- bc1qs8trpvkn4uftpr6yf7u7w4x96dfhgnm4cmqe6d